October 2025
If you filed for a federal tax extension earlier this year, Wednesday, October 15, 2025, is your final deadline to submit your 2024 tax return without late-filing penalties.
The IRS confirms that this deadline remains in effect despite the government shutdown. Taxpayers are encouraged to e-file and choose direct deposit—the fastest and most secure way to submit returns and receive refunds.
Keep in mind that an extension only postpones the filing deadline, not the payment due date. Any tax owed was still due by April 15, 2025, and interest and penalties continue to accrue on unpaid balances.
Taxpayers can log in to their IRS Online Account to view balances, request transcripts, and access prior-year documents.
